Cookies Like many websites, we use “cookies” to collect Log Data and other information. A cookie is a small data file that your browser places on your computer that helps us understand how you interact with the Site and use our Services. We use two types of cookies. We use persistent cookies to save information like your search preferences, your Account settings and login information, so that we can remember you and your settings when you return to the Site. We use session ID cookies to enable certain features of the Site or our Services, but unlike persistent cookies, session cookies are deleted when you leave or log off from the Site and/or when you close your browser. Third-party advertisers on the Site may also place or read cookies on your browser. Most Internet browsers automatically accept cookies but you can instruct your browser, by changing its options, to stop accepting cookies or to prompt you before accepting a cookie from the websites you visit. If you do not accept cookies, however, you may not be able to use all portions of the Site or all functionality of the Services.
